Richard Teitelbaum
Richard Teitelbaum (May 19, 1939 in New York, NY) is a composer, keyboardist, and improvisor. He is a former student of Allen Forte, Mel Powell, Luigi Nono. He is best known for his live electronic music and synthesizer performance. For example, he brought the first moog synthesizer to Europe (AMG). He is also involved with world music and uses Japanese, Indian, and western classical instruments and notation.
